Transaction d925901871ff94c37640885142e3bc5cef5121cdbd073b91da6dca1e73249078
1 Input
1 Outputs
- d925901871ff94c37640885142e3bc5cef5121cdbd073b91da6dca1e73249078:0
value 5630935
address 13aPxSu1cX6ohqMiJyTbiqwpPGF5DXKYPV